What a Medical Malpractice Lawyer Actually Handles

A medical malpractice lawyer takes on matters in which a doctor, nurse, or specialist failed to act as a competent provider would, causing serious or lasting harm to a patient. This field of representation is distinct from general personal injury because it requires proving that a breach occurred within a clinical or hospital setting. Just because a procedure goes wrong makes a case actionable — there must be a demonstrable deviation from accepted medical standards.

Cases that fall into this practice group cover a wide range of professional mistakes and misjudgments. Whether the error happened in surgery or during diagnosis, a medical malpractice lawyer reviews what occurred and establishes which parties are at fault. This can involve hospital systems, or even device manufacturers depending on the specific circumstances.

The patients who should seek out a medical malpractice lawyer generally include patients who suffered an injury that was directly linked to negligent care. This includes patients misdiagnosed with a serious illness, as well as families coping with fatal medical negligence. How the Process Works When You Work With a Medical Malpractice Lawyer

Having a clear picture of what to expect can ease the uncertainty of taking legal action. Here is a general overview of how we handle these matters at H&P Accident & Injury Lawyers:

  1. Confidential First Discussion — We begin with a complimentary and pressure-free consultation where you tell us what happened. We listen carefully and provide a candid evaluation of your legal options.
  2. Evidence Gathering and Documentation — Once we take your case, our attorneys and support staff gather all relevant records and start identifying key facts to pinpoint where negligence occurred.
  3. Engaging Independent Specialists — We partner with credentialed independent medical experts who review the evidence and provide formal opinions on negligence.
  4. Filing the Claim and Serving the Defendant — We complete and lodge all necessary legal documents within Nevada's statutory deadlines. The defendant is formally served and litigation is underway.
  5. Evidence Exchange and Testimony — Both sides share documentation and question witnesses formally. Our attorneys take advantage of this stage to strengthen the case.
  6. Pursuing Resolution — For many clients, a reasonable resolution can be negotiated without going to court. Our negotiators advocate firmly for full compensation and will not accept a lowball offer.
  7. Courtroom Litigation — If a fair settlement cannot be reached, our courtroom team argue your claim before a judge and jury, combining medical expertise with legal strategy to secure a favorable verdict.

Does my situation qualify as medical malpractice?

Not every single adverse result amounts to malpractice. To have a actionable claim, your case must establish four elements: you were under a provider's care, the provider was negligent in their approach, that deviation led to actual harm, and you suffered real, documented losses. What is the timeline for a malpractice case?

The duration of a medical malpractice case varies based on multiple variables, including how cooperative the defense is and how disputed the liability is. Many cases reach resolution within a year to a year and a half, while more complex litigation can extend beyond two years. What compensation am I entitled to in a malpractice case?

Based on your specific situation can vary significantly, but malpractice lawsuits often include economic damages such as additional treatment costs caused by the error, lost wages and diminished earning capacity, and non-economic damages including psychological trauma. In some cases involving reckless conduct, punitive damages may also be available.
